The Gospel of John famously opens with "In the beginning was the Word, and the Word was with God, and the Word was God," using the Greek term "Logos" to describe Jesus Christ. Historical and Philosophical Roots To grasp the full depth of the greek word logos definition , one must look to the pre-Socratic philosophers, who first used the term to describe the ordering principle of the cosmos.
